Jose Antonio Ramos, Key Suspect in Etan Patz Case, Dies

Story summary
- Jose Antonio Ramos died at age 82 on March 7 at Bellevue Hospital in Manhattan.
- Ramos was long suspected in Etan Patz's death, the 1979 disappearance of a first grader.
- A 2004 ruling found Ramos civilly responsible, but the finding was overturned, and the Patz family received $2.7 million.
- Pedro Hernandez became a suspect in 2012 after allegedly confessing to the crime.
